When a module-specific backup parameter is not used

When not using a module-specific backup parameter, save and restore offset/gain values with the following methods.
• Saving and restoring by dedicated instructions
• Saving and restoring by reading from and writing to the buffer memory
Using the above methods, restoration of offset/gain values to a new module or application of offset/gain values set in one
module to the other modules in the same system is also possible.
• To restore offset/gain values onto a new replaced module:
1.
Save the offset/gain values.
2.
Power off the programmable controller and replace a
temperature input module.
3.
Restore the offset/gain values.
